class Vector
Defined at line 23 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
Public Methods
Vector LoadFromArray (const void * ptr)
Defined at line 27 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
Vector Fill (uint8_t val)
Defined at line 31 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
Vector Set32 (const std::array<uint8_t, 32> & vals)
Defined at line 33 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
Vector SetRepeat16 (const std::array<uint8_t, 16> & vals)
Defined at line 53 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
void Vector ()
Defined at line 62 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
void Vector (Underlying vec)
Defined at line 64 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
void Vector (uint8_t val)
Defined at line 66 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
void Vector (const Vector & )
Defined at line 69 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
Vector & operator= (const Vector & )
Defined at line 70 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
Underlying operator __attribute__((__vector_size__(4 * sizeof(long long)))) long long ()
NOLINTNEXTLINE(google-explicit-constructor)
Defined at line 73 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
const Underlying & operator* ()
Defined at line 75 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
Underlying operator* ()
Defined at line 77 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
Vector & operator|= (const Vector & other)
Defined at line 83 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
bool IsAllZero ()
Defined at line 96 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
bool IsAscii ()
Defined at line 100 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
Underlying & value ()
Defined at line 104 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
const Underlying & value ()
Defined at line 106 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
Vector SignedGt (const Vector & other)
Defined at line 108 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
Vector SaturatingSub (const Vector & subtrahend)
Defined at line 112 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
Vector Shr4 ()
Defined at line 116 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
template <size_t N>
Vector Prev (const Vector & prev)
Defined at line 123 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
Vector Lookup16 (const std::array<uint8_t, 16> & table)
Defined at line 131 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
void StoreToArray (void * ptr)
Defined at line 136 of file ../../sdk/lib/utf-utils/internal/x86-avx2.h
Friends
Vector Vector (const Vector & a, const Vector & b)
Vector Vector (const Vector & a, const Vector & b)
Vector Vector (const Vector & aconst Vector & b)